Advantages of Utilizing Bow Stabilizers



Utilizing bow stabilizers can significantly enhance an archer's accuracy and total efficiency by reducing bow torque and resonance. Additionally, bow stabilizers moisten vibration, which not just enhances the comfort of shooting however additionally avoids the bow from leaping upon release, therefore assisting in keeping proper aim.


Furthermore, bow stabilizers can assist in holding the bow steady, particularly throughout windy problems or when shooting from longer distances. The added weight at the front of the bow offers security and balance, enabling the archer to concentrate on intending without the diversion of bow motion. Generally, the advantages of utilizing bow stabilizers prolong beyond simply precision, boosting the archer's experience and efficiency in numerous shooting circumstances.


Selecting the Right Bow Stabilizer



Selecting the appropriate bow stabilizer is important for enhancing your archery devices and enhancing shooting efficiency. Larger stabilizers can help minimize bow torque and soak up more resonance, leading to a steadier aim.

An additional vital aspect to think about is the length of the stabilizer. Longer stabilizers provide better stability and equilibrium, specifically for long-distance capturing, while shorter stabilizers supply more flexibility and are easier to navigate in tight rooms. Furthermore, consider the material of the stabilizer. Carbon fiber stabilizers are lightweight and long lasting, while aluminum stabilizers are durable and offer superb vibration wetting.


Last but not least, consider the design of the stabilizer. Some stabilizers feature adjustable weights or dampeners that enable you to tailor the balance and feel of your bow. Inevitably, choosing the right bow stabilizer includes finding an equilibrium in between weight, size, design, and product to boost your shooting accuracy and general efficiency.

Readjusting Stabilizer Weight and Length



After guaranteeing the appropriate installment of your bow stabilizer, the next step involves adjusting the weight and length to enhance its performance in improving archery precision. The weight of the stabilizer plays an important function in reducing bow movement during the shot cycle. Including weight to the stabilizer can assist enhance and moisten resonances security, causing even more exact and regular shots. On the various other hand, lowering the weight can raise maneuverability, which is useful for situations needing fast target acquisition.


A longer stabilizer can provide better stability by enhancing the range between the bow and the weight at the end of the stabilizer. On the other hand, a much shorter stabilizer offers more ability to move and might be chosen by archers who value dexterity and fast movements throughout shooting.
